## Deployment

Heads up: Ledgerloom partitions its events table by month, so every deploy needs the partition bootstrap job to run first. If you skip it, writes for the new month will bounce with a constraint error and support tickets will pile up fast. The job is idempotent, so running it twice is harmless. After the bootstrap finishes, restart the ingest workers so they pick up the fresh partition map. The deployment settings the job reads are shown below.

settings of bafof-tagep:
[frador]
port = 9300
region = west-1
host = frador.norvacorp.corp
timeout_ms = 3000
retries = 5

**Ticket: Configuration drift detected on Ratewatch prod nodes**

During the quarterly review of the Ratewatch rate-parity checker, we found that two production nodes diverged from the declared baseline: the scrape interval and TLS minimum version differ from what the manifest specifies. Drift likely originated from a manual hotfix in March that was never backported. Please assess whether the divergent settings weaken our posture. For reference, the intended baseline configuration is shown below.

settings of fahag-haduf:
[ulaox]
port = 8443
region = south-2
host = ulaox.lumiccorp.internal
timeout_ms = 500
retries = 8

/*
 * Fixture for the Hushgate dedup window tests. We fake three near-
 * identical pager alerts 40s apart and expect exactly one to survive.
 * If you're on call and this flakes, check the clock skew stub first —
 * it's bitten us before. The fixture posts synthetic alerts to the
 * staging dedup endpoint, authenticating with the bearer token below.
 */

login token, yajeg-fawif: eyJhbGciOiJIUzI1NiIsInR5cCI6IkpXVCJ9.eyJzdWIiOiIEdPQYnZXaZIn0.HSRTnYZBx0Qc